The focus of the trip will be on Design Thinking. Design thinking is an interdisciplinary method for solving problems. It uses a human-centered approach to innovation to connect the needs of the customer, the possibilities of technology, and the requirements for business success.
In this course students will learn how to leverage fundamental design thinking principles to perform project discovery analysis, customer requirements gathering and design development. They will explore what it is like to start and grow a new technology based company and the challenges typically faced by founders of companies from an international lens. It will cover how to leverage fundamental design thinking principles and innovative problem-solving tools needed to address business challenges to build impactful products and solutions. Topics will include balancing limited resources, changing direction quickly, building a coherent team, managing intellectual property, obtaining user project feedback, and creating new markets.
Hof University students and Penn State students will collaborate on an interdisciplinary project to develop a mobile solution utilizing prototyping software like proto.io that is integrated with an AI based backend. The project will utilize design thinking processing to amplify human centered and empathic values or benefits. For example, it could review human written samples for evaluation and feedback showing metrics. Cohort teams will perform a final presentation covering their project design and development.
